hookup definition

hook·up (ho̵okup′)

noun

  1. the arrangement and connection of parts, circuits, etc. in a radio, telephone system, network of radio stations, etc.
  2. a connection, as for water or electricity, in a trailer park or campsite
  3. Informal an agreement or alliance between two governments, parties, etc.

Etymology: hook + up
